Definitions
- (adjective)covered with or containing or consisting of ice“icy northern waters”
- (adjective)shiny and slick as with a thin coating of ice“roads and trees glazed with an icy film”
- (adjective)extremely cold“an arctic climate”
- (adjective)devoid of warmth and cordiality; expressive of unfriendliness or disdain“a frigid greeting”
